论文部分内容阅读
从代码里挖出扩展链接
国内较为普及的当属360公司出品的各种浏览器,因此我们就从它们的应用商城去下载扩展。首先通过浏览器登录“360极速浏览器”的首页,点击页面上方的“扩展”命令,进入它的应用商城中。通过搜索等方式找到想要的功能扩展后,记下这个功能扩展当前的版本号。比如我们这里以“360屏幕截图”这个扩展为例,它当前的版本号就为1.0.0.1019(图1)。接下来在网页中右击,从右键菜单中选择“审查元素”按钮,在窗口下方打开“审查元素”对话框。
按下快捷键Ctrl+F,在审查元素对话框的下方就会出现一个搜索框,将前面复制下的版本号粘贴进搜索框,即可看到搜索框后面有“1 of 4”这样的提示,点击其后的上或下箭头进行操作,很快就可以找到一个类似于“http://download.chrome.360.cn/ext/扩展名.crx”格式的链接(图2)。扩展名称往往就是这个扩展的拼音缩写或英文缩写,最后将这个扩展链接地址复制到浏览器地址栏后按下回车键,就可以进行该扩展的下载操作了。
启动开发模式完成安装
为了保护Chrome用户免受第三方恶意扩展的破坏,从Chrome 33版本开始即禁止用户安装本地系统中的扩展程序。所以为了安装刚刚下载的扩展程序,只可以通过调用谷歌浏览器的“开发模式”进行安装。首先将下载到的文件后缀名由*.crx改成一个常见的压缩文件的后缀。同时对下载的扩展程序进行更名,名字最好是扩展程序的英文或拼音,一定不要有中文信息等内容。
现在将这个压缩文件进行解压操作,接着点击谷歌浏览器右上角的自定义按钮,在弹出的菜单中依次选择“工具”中的“扩展程序”命令,打开扩展程序的管理页面。再选中管理页面右上方的“开发人员模式”复选框,然后点击左上方的“加载正在开发的扩展程序”按钮。在弹出的窗口列表中选中刚刚解压出来的文件夹,这个时候就可以进行扩展程序的加载了。很快就会弹出一个提示窗口,点击其中的“添加”按钮,稍等片刻就可以完成扩展程序的安装啦(图4)。